區(qū)塊鏈的技術(shù)基礎(chǔ)和理論_第1頁(yè)
區(qū)塊鏈的技術(shù)基礎(chǔ)和理論_第2頁(yè)
區(qū)塊鏈的技術(shù)基礎(chǔ)和理論_第3頁(yè)
區(qū)塊鏈的技術(shù)基礎(chǔ)和理論_第4頁(yè)
區(qū)塊鏈的技術(shù)基礎(chǔ)和理論_第5頁(yè)
已閱讀5頁(yè),還剩24頁(yè)未讀, 繼續(xù)免費(fèi)閱讀

下載本文檔

版權(quán)說(shuō)明:本文檔由用戶提供并上傳,收益歸屬內(nèi)容提供方,若內(nèi)容存在侵權(quán),請(qǐng)進(jìn)行舉報(bào)或認(rèn)領(lǐng)

文檔簡(jiǎn)介

區(qū)塊鏈的技術(shù)基礎(chǔ)和理論匯報(bào)人:2023-12-192023-2026ONEKEEPVIEWREPORTINGWENKU目錄CATALOGUE區(qū)塊鏈技術(shù)概述區(qū)塊鏈技術(shù)基礎(chǔ)區(qū)塊鏈理論區(qū)塊鏈架構(gòu)與組件區(qū)塊鏈開(kāi)發(fā)與工具區(qū)塊鏈安全與隱私保護(hù)技術(shù)區(qū)塊鏈技術(shù)概述PART01定義:區(qū)塊鏈?zhǔn)且环N分布式數(shù)據(jù)庫(kù),通過(guò)多節(jié)點(diǎn)共識(shí)機(jī)制實(shí)現(xiàn)數(shù)據(jù)的一致性和可靠性,同時(shí)采用加密算法保證數(shù)據(jù)的安全性和隱私性。特點(diǎn)去中心化:區(qū)塊鏈采用分布式架構(gòu),沒(méi)有中心節(jié)點(diǎn),所有節(jié)點(diǎn)都有相同的權(quán)力和責(zé)任。不可篡改:一旦數(shù)據(jù)被寫入?yún)^(qū)塊鏈,就無(wú)法被篡改或刪除,保證了數(shù)據(jù)的可信性和永久性。匿名性:區(qū)塊鏈中的交易可以保持匿名和隱私,使得用戶可以保護(hù)自己的隱私和安全。定義與特點(diǎn)區(qū)塊鏈技術(shù)可以用于實(shí)現(xiàn)去中心化的金融交易和數(shù)字貨幣交易,提高交易的效率和安全性。金融領(lǐng)域供應(yīng)鏈管理物聯(lián)網(wǎng)區(qū)塊鏈技術(shù)可以用于實(shí)現(xiàn)供應(yīng)鏈的透明化和可信化,提高供應(yīng)鏈的效率和可靠性。區(qū)塊鏈技術(shù)可以用于實(shí)現(xiàn)物聯(lián)網(wǎng)設(shè)備的安全和可信,提高物聯(lián)網(wǎng)的應(yīng)用價(jià)值和可靠性。030201區(qū)塊鏈技術(shù)的應(yīng)用場(chǎng)景2008年2011年2014年2017年區(qū)塊鏈技術(shù)的發(fā)展歷程01020304比特幣誕生,區(qū)塊鏈技術(shù)開(kāi)始受到關(guān)注。以太坊出現(xiàn),區(qū)塊鏈技術(shù)開(kāi)始應(yīng)用于智能合約和去中心化應(yīng)用。區(qū)塊鏈技術(shù)開(kāi)始受到金融領(lǐng)域的關(guān)注和應(yīng)用。區(qū)塊鏈技術(shù)開(kāi)始進(jìn)入大規(guī)模商用階段。區(qū)塊鏈技術(shù)基礎(chǔ)PART02特點(diǎn)去中心化保證了網(wǎng)絡(luò)的開(kāi)放性和透明性,使得所有節(jié)點(diǎn)都可以參與網(wǎng)絡(luò)的管理和決策,提高了網(wǎng)絡(luò)的可靠性和安全性。定義去中心化是指區(qū)塊鏈網(wǎng)絡(luò)中沒(méi)有中心化的節(jié)點(diǎn)或機(jī)構(gòu)來(lái)控制和管理整個(gè)網(wǎng)絡(luò)。實(shí)現(xiàn)方式去中心化通過(guò)分布式賬本技術(shù)和共識(shí)機(jī)制來(lái)實(shí)現(xiàn),使得網(wǎng)絡(luò)中的每個(gè)節(jié)點(diǎn)都可以獨(dú)立地維護(hù)和管理自己的賬本,并通過(guò)共識(shí)機(jī)制達(dá)成一致性。去中心化定義01分布式賬本是指網(wǎng)絡(luò)中的每個(gè)節(jié)點(diǎn)都擁有一個(gè)完整的賬本副本,并可以獨(dú)立地更新和維護(hù)自己的賬本。特點(diǎn)02分布式賬本保證了數(shù)據(jù)的可靠性和安全性,因?yàn)槊總€(gè)節(jié)點(diǎn)都有自己的賬本副本,并且只有經(jīng)過(guò)共識(shí)機(jī)制確認(rèn)的數(shù)據(jù)才會(huì)被寫入賬本。實(shí)現(xiàn)方式03分布式賬本通過(guò)加密技術(shù)和共識(shí)機(jī)制來(lái)實(shí)現(xiàn),使得數(shù)據(jù)在傳輸和存儲(chǔ)過(guò)程中都得到了保護(hù),并且只有經(jīng)過(guò)授權(quán)的節(jié)點(diǎn)才能訪問(wèn)和修改賬本。分布式賬本加密算法是指將明文數(shù)據(jù)轉(zhuǎn)換為密文數(shù)據(jù)的過(guò)程,以及將密文數(shù)據(jù)還原為明文數(shù)據(jù)的過(guò)程。定義加密算法保證了數(shù)據(jù)在傳輸和存儲(chǔ)過(guò)程中的安全性,防止數(shù)據(jù)被竊取或篡改。特點(diǎn)加密算法通過(guò)密鑰和算法來(lái)實(shí)現(xiàn),使得只有擁有密鑰的節(jié)點(diǎn)才能訪問(wèn)和修改數(shù)據(jù)。實(shí)現(xiàn)方式加密算法

共識(shí)機(jī)制定義共識(shí)機(jī)制是指網(wǎng)絡(luò)中的節(jié)點(diǎn)通過(guò)一定的算法和規(guī)則達(dá)成一致性的過(guò)程。特點(diǎn)共識(shí)機(jī)制保證了網(wǎng)絡(luò)中的所有節(jié)點(diǎn)都可以達(dá)成一致性的決策,避免了因?yàn)閭€(gè)別節(jié)點(diǎn)的故障或攻擊而導(dǎo)致的網(wǎng)絡(luò)崩潰或數(shù)據(jù)丟失。實(shí)現(xiàn)方式共識(shí)機(jī)制通過(guò)投票、工作量證明、權(quán)益證明等方式來(lái)實(shí)現(xiàn),使得網(wǎng)絡(luò)中的所有節(jié)點(diǎn)都可以參與決策并達(dá)成一致性。區(qū)塊鏈理論P(yáng)ART03區(qū)塊鏈技術(shù)通過(guò)去中心化的方式,消除了傳統(tǒng)信任機(jī)制中的中心化信任機(jī)構(gòu),實(shí)現(xiàn)了分布式網(wǎng)絡(luò)中的信任建立。去中心化區(qū)塊鏈中的數(shù)據(jù)一旦被寫入,便不可篡改,保證了數(shù)據(jù)的真實(shí)性和可信度。不可篡改性區(qū)塊鏈中的共識(shí)機(jī)制使得網(wǎng)絡(luò)中的節(jié)點(diǎn)能夠達(dá)成共識(shí),從而建立了信任關(guān)系。共識(shí)機(jī)制信任機(jī)制智能合約是一段自動(dòng)執(zhí)行的代碼,當(dāng)滿足預(yù)設(shè)條件時(shí),合約將自動(dòng)執(zhí)行相應(yīng)的操作。自動(dòng)執(zhí)行智能合約中的代碼和數(shù)據(jù)都是公開(kāi)透明的,保證了合約的公正性和可信度。透明性智能合約可以根據(jù)需求進(jìn)行定制和修改,具有很高的靈活性和可擴(kuò)展性。靈活性智能合約區(qū)塊鏈技術(shù)通過(guò)發(fā)行代幣的方式,激勵(lì)網(wǎng)絡(luò)中的節(jié)點(diǎn)參與共識(shí)和驗(yàn)證,從而保證了網(wǎng)絡(luò)的穩(wěn)定性和安全性。代幣激勵(lì)區(qū)塊鏈中的貢獻(xiàn)激勵(lì)機(jī)制使得節(jié)點(diǎn)能夠根據(jù)其對(duì)網(wǎng)絡(luò)的貢獻(xiàn)獲得相應(yīng)的獎(jiǎng)勵(lì),進(jìn)一步激發(fā)了節(jié)點(diǎn)的積極性和參與度。貢獻(xiàn)激勵(lì)激勵(lì)機(jī)制區(qū)塊鏈技術(shù)采用了多種加密技術(shù),如公鑰加密、哈希函數(shù)等,保證了數(shù)據(jù)傳輸和存儲(chǔ)的安全性。區(qū)塊鏈中的節(jié)點(diǎn)可以采用匿名的方式進(jìn)行交易和通信,保護(hù)了用戶的隱私和身份信息。隱私保護(hù)匿名性加密技術(shù)區(qū)塊鏈架構(gòu)與組件PART04共識(shí)機(jī)制通過(guò)共識(shí)機(jī)制,節(jié)點(diǎn)之間達(dá)成共識(shí),確保區(qū)塊鏈的可靠性和安全性。加密技術(shù)區(qū)塊鏈?zhǔn)褂眉用芗夹g(shù)對(duì)數(shù)據(jù)進(jìn)行加密和解密,確保數(shù)據(jù)的安全性和不可篡改性。分布式網(wǎng)絡(luò)區(qū)塊鏈采用分布式網(wǎng)絡(luò)架構(gòu),由多個(gè)節(jié)點(diǎn)組成,每個(gè)節(jié)點(diǎn)都擁有完整的區(qū)塊鏈副本。區(qū)塊鏈架構(gòu)03觀察節(jié)點(diǎn)觀察節(jié)點(diǎn)不保存區(qū)塊鏈數(shù)據(jù),但可以觀察網(wǎng)絡(luò)中的交易和區(qū)塊,提供一定的安全保障。01全節(jié)點(diǎn)全節(jié)點(diǎn)擁有完整的區(qū)塊鏈副本,可以驗(yàn)證交易并參與共識(shí)過(guò)程。02輕節(jié)點(diǎn)輕節(jié)點(diǎn)只保存區(qū)塊鏈的部分?jǐn)?shù)據(jù),可以快速同步區(qū)塊鏈數(shù)據(jù)并參與交易驗(yàn)證。節(jié)點(diǎn)類型與功能區(qū)塊鏈采用特定的數(shù)據(jù)結(jié)構(gòu),如區(qū)塊、鏈等,來(lái)存儲(chǔ)和驗(yàn)證交易數(shù)據(jù)。數(shù)據(jù)結(jié)構(gòu)每個(gè)節(jié)點(diǎn)都會(huì)驗(yàn)證交易的有效性,通過(guò)特定的算法和規(guī)則來(lái)確保交易的合法性和安全性。交易驗(yàn)證數(shù)據(jù)結(jié)構(gòu)與交易驗(yàn)證區(qū)塊鏈開(kāi)發(fā)與工具PART05用于Ethereum智能合約的開(kāi)發(fā)語(yǔ)言,具有高度的靈活性和強(qiáng)大的功能。SolidityVyperTruffleOpenZeppelin與Solidity類似,但更注重可讀性和簡(jiǎn)潔性的語(yǔ)言,主要用于復(fù)雜的金融合約。用于構(gòu)建、測(cè)試和部署Ethereum智能合約的框架,提供了一整套完整的開(kāi)發(fā)工具。提供合約模板和最佳實(shí)踐的開(kāi)源合約庫(kù),幫助開(kāi)發(fā)者編寫安全、可靠的智能合約。區(qū)塊鏈開(kāi)發(fā)語(yǔ)言與框架一個(gè)基于瀏覽器的SolidityIDE,可用于編寫、測(cè)試和部署智能合約。RemixTruffle框架的一部分,提供了一站式的DApp開(kāi)發(fā)環(huán)境。TruffleBox一個(gè)本地Ethereum測(cè)試網(wǎng)絡(luò),可用于開(kāi)發(fā)和測(cè)試DApp。Ganache提供Ethereum節(jié)點(diǎn)服務(wù)的平臺(tái),開(kāi)發(fā)者可以通過(guò)API訪問(wèn)Ethereum網(wǎng)絡(luò)。InfuraDApp開(kāi)發(fā)流程與工具ABCD區(qū)塊鏈測(cè)試與部署Mocha一個(gè)用于測(cè)試智能合約的框架,支持JavaScript和Solidity。OpenZeppelinSecurityAudit對(duì)智能合約進(jìn)行安全審計(jì)的工具,幫助開(kāi)發(fā)者發(fā)現(xiàn)潛在的安全風(fēng)險(xiǎn)。Jest一個(gè)通用的JavaScript測(cè)試框架,可用于測(cè)試智能合約。AWSLambda一個(gè)無(wú)服務(wù)器計(jì)算平臺(tái),可用于部署和運(yùn)行智能合約。區(qū)塊鏈安全與隱私保護(hù)技術(shù)PART06安全漏洞區(qū)塊鏈系統(tǒng)可能存在各種安全漏洞,如共識(shí)算法漏洞、智能合約漏洞、網(wǎng)絡(luò)攻擊等。攻擊類型攻擊者可能利用這些漏洞進(jìn)行各種攻擊,如51%攻擊、雙花攻擊、重放攻擊等。安全漏洞與攻擊類型零知識(shí)證明零知識(shí)證明是一種加密技術(shù),可以保護(hù)交易雙方的隱私,同時(shí)保證交易的合法性和驗(yàn)證性。環(huán)簽名環(huán)簽名是一種加密技術(shù),可以保護(hù)交易的隱私,同時(shí)保證交易的合法性和驗(yàn)證性。同態(tài)加密同態(tài)加密是一種加密技術(shù),可以對(duì)數(shù)據(jù)進(jìn)行加密,同時(shí)保證數(shù)據(jù)在加密狀態(tài)下的可計(jì)算性。隱私保護(hù)技術(shù)安全審計(jì)對(duì)區(qū)塊鏈系統(tǒng)進(jìn)

溫馨提示

  • 1. 本站所有資源如無(wú)特殊說(shuō)明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請(qǐng)下載最新的WinRAR軟件解壓。
  • 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請(qǐng)聯(lián)系上傳者。文件的所有權(quán)益歸上傳用戶所有。
  • 3. 本站RAR壓縮包中若帶圖紙,網(wǎng)頁(yè)內(nèi)容里面會(huì)有圖紙預(yù)覽,若沒(méi)有圖紙預(yù)覽就沒(méi)有圖紙。
  • 4. 未經(jīng)權(quán)益所有人同意不得將文件中的內(nèi)容挪作商業(yè)或盈利用途。
  • 5. 人人文庫(kù)網(wǎng)僅提供信息存儲(chǔ)空間,僅對(duì)用戶上傳內(nèi)容的表現(xiàn)方式做保護(hù)處理,對(duì)用戶上傳分享的文檔內(nèi)容本身不做任何修改或編輯,并不能對(duì)任何下載內(nèi)容負(fù)責(zé)。
  • 6. 下載文件中如有侵權(quán)或不適當(dāng)內(nèi)容,請(qǐng)與我們聯(lián)系,我們立即糾正。
  • 7. 本站不保證下載資源的準(zhǔn)確性、安全性和完整性, 同時(shí)也不承擔(dān)用戶因使用這些下載資源對(duì)自己和他人造成任何形式的傷害或損失。

評(píng)論

0/150

提交評(píng)論